Price holding off on announcing Opening Day starter

GOODYEAR, Ariz. -- In recent seasons, the Reds seemed to know who their Opening Day starter would be before Spring Training even started. For example, from 2006-10, it was Aaron Harang. The last two seasons, it was Johnny Cueto.

Reds manager Bryan Price wasn't ready to announce a decision on Saturday. It sounded like it could be Cueto, Mat Latos or Homer Bailey, but for the time being, it's TBA.

"I have an idea of what I want to do," Price said. "I'd like to make sure our guys are healthy. We know Mat has been banged up. Johnny has been the man and continues to be, but we want to make sure he is healthy. Homer has turned his corner I think. Me personally, I love Johnny at the top of our rotation. There are other guys I would be happy with at the top as well."
